Sad to say we have some more bad news to report and this time it comes via Bloomberg Businessweek and looks at the price and asks a very sensible question,will consumers take out a contract on a device that is $200 cheaper than the standalone price’?
Think about it for a second, the Xoom will set you back $700 with no contract yet if you opt for a contract it will set you back only $599 which is rather strange. Kevin Tofel then goes on to ask another very good question. why not sell it at $399 on contract and $599 on its own?
